I agree that Hayes has potential. But so did Catalina.


I think as fans we always want to pump our guys up. We were getting a senior transfer to step in a LT and the guy looked like a damn bulldozer, but the reality is he simply wasn't very good. I looked at some of his bio on the RI site and the only items of note were as a RSSoph he 3rd team all Colonial Ath Assn, and in '15 as a RSJr he was 2nd team all CAA. Guy couldn't even make all conference in the colonial. Compare that to Hayes who is the 2nd ranked JUCO OT that has likely played against better copmetition than RI. He had offers from 3 other SEC schools plus Louisville.

Of course we could be falling victim to the same as we did with TC, but just looking objectively at boht of their resumes prior to playing at UGA, it looks clear that Hayes is probably the better guy.

A thing about Catalina is that he was NFL big and NFL strong. By the end of the season he was actually pretty damn good at run blocking. All Season, he was a huge liability in pass Pro. Bringing in a Juco will most definitely improve the pass protection. But there is no guarantee that the run-blocking will be better. If we can't run better against stacked boxes and in the Red Zone, we will absolutely struggle to beat Georgia Tech. We will struggle to beat Auburn. We will struggle to beat Notre Dame. We will struggle to beat Mississippi State. Fix the run-blocking, and it will feel like Bobo OC all over again putting up points and winning games big.

Yeah, with Fields it's all going to come down to what sport he loves more. McIlwain, a QB at USC, was rated the #8 baseball prospect by Baseball America and was essentially a lock to go in the top10-15 picks, but wanted to play football. He's also playing for USC's baseball team while in school. It really comes down to what sport he loves more and what his family's situation is.

I know some people in this thread have complained about our current lack of top 10 in-state commitments. This time last year, Bailey Hockman was one of the top QBs in the nation (finished outside the top247, Tony Grey was considered a can't miss prospect (UGA and USC said no, he wound up at Ole Miss), Gibbs was considered a "Vol lock" by everyone, and Fromm and Johnson were both Bama commits.

The top prospects will change a lot between now and the end of summer as they are evaluated and scrutinized more in-depth; Also, once their junior film comes out is really analyzed. Our staff is also full of top notch recruiters and there's plenty of time to work some of the guys that we really want. Not saying we'll get them all (2018 is pretty thin in Ga), but we'll get more than our fair share that we really pursue.
